ITANAGAR, Dec 9: One Stop Centre, Naharlagun as a part of its ongoing efforts to spread awareness on legal services today conducted a mass door-to-door campaign here in the capital.
Awareness were given on domestic violence, sexual assault, cybercrime and the available legal aids for the offences. During the day-long programme, the team covered Pachin colony, Papu village 2, Dote and Takdo villages. Homemade masks made by the Singcha Ghene Welfare Society were also distributed to the residents.
